Going, Going, Gone

A recent newsletter from E-consultancy has an interesting interview with Trevor Ginn, head of consulting for the newly formed eBay service provider Auctioning4u.

Auctioning4u has been set up to help those running e-Bay business accounts increase their sales and reduce time spent on the lengthy sales process. Typical clients include retailers wanting to dispose of last season’s branded stock & mail order companies with returns. Auctioning4u deal with the whole process of selling on eBay from describing the item, taking photos, answering bidder enquiries, taking payment and dispatching.

Whilst there are 300 online auction sites in the UK eBay is by far the most dominant and ranked as number 47 in Business weeks 2006 list of top brands. 

The article also mentions Google Base which allows free listings for those who have no web presence and it’s believed that this will eventually integrate with Google checkout to form its own online auction site.

For all you keen eBay junkies out there keep your eyes out for eBay express, which is set to launch in the next month.  This will allow buyers to search for fixed price (buy it now items) listed by professional buyers who offer guarantees such as 7-day money back guarantees.  Both Comet and Toshiba have set up auction sites to bypass eBay, and for a slightly more niche market see reptile auctions.
